/static StaticR Static appStatic /auth AuthR Auth getAuth /favicon.ico FaviconR GET /robots.txt RobotsR GET / HomeR GET POST /profile ProfileR GET /users UsersR GET /term TermShowR GET /term/edit TermEditR GET POST /term/#TermId/edit TermEditExistR GET /course/ CourseListR GET !/course/new CourseEditR GET POST !/course/#TermId CourseListTermR GET /course/#TermId/#Text/edit CourseEditExistR GET /course/#TermId/#Text/show CourseShowR GET POST /course/#TermId/#Text/sheet/ SheetListR GET /course/#TermId/#Text/sheet/#Text/show SheetShowR GET /course/#TermId/#Text/sheet/#Text/#SheetFileType/#FilePath SheetFileR GET /course/#TermId/#Text/sheet/new SheetNewR GET POST /course/#TermId/#Text/sheet/#SheetId/edit SheetEditR GET POST /course/#TermId/#Text/sheet/#SheetId/delete SheetDelR GET POST /submission SubmissionListR GET POST /submission/#CryptoUUIDSubmission SubmissionR GET POST /submissions.zip SubmissionDownloadMultiArchiveR POST !/submission/archive/#FilePath SubmissionDownloadArchiveR GET !/submission/#CryptoUUIDSubmission/#FilePath SubmissionDownloadSingleR GET !/#UUID CryptoUUIDDispatchR GET -- For demonstration /course/#CryptoUUIDCourse/edit CourseEditExistIDR GET